WebThe taxes must be identified as Florida communications services and local communications services tax, respectively. Dealers must add the communications services tax to the price of the communications services sold, and may not absorb or relieve the customer of all or any part of the communications services tax. Web1. Re: 20% service charge at restaurants. Some South Beach restaurants add a service charge at the bottom of the check and you are not expected to tip on top of that. The rationale is that people visit from many countries and some do not have a gratuity system that resembles the standard in the US - so the service charge is added on.
